Interact with animals and watch them feeding in this eclectic zoo with a rainforest section, a carousel and a Junior Zookeeper Program.

Exotic creatures from all parts of the world bring a tropical flair to Miller Park Zoo. Enjoy many opportunities for interaction with the zoo’s stars, which range from flamingos and seals to tigers and wolves. Bring the whole family so your kids can learn about the weird and wonderful animals they don’t generally see in their daily lives.

Find out about the feeding times to have some fun with the harbor seals and river otters. Tigers, leopards, gibbons and budgies can also be observed feeding at certain times of the day. Fascinating animals roam in the exhibits dotted throughout the park. 

Stand face-to-face with a Sumatran tiger and snap photos of the greater flamingos. Watch cute otters lying on their backs and laugh at the funny antics of the red pandas. Marvel at the Galapagos tortoise and see if you can find the rare snow leopard.

In the hot and humid Central and South America Tropical America Rainforest, you’ll find plants and animals from exotic realms. Explore this and other indoor facilities, such as the ZooLab, the Wallaby WalkAbout and the Animals of Asia. 

Bring the little ones for a ride on the model animals of the carousel for an additional fare. Inspect the selection of items, such as clothing, jewelry and stuffed animals, on display at the Zootique Gift Shop. 

The zoo has an admission fee, with discounts for kids and seniors and free entry for toddlers. Parking is free. The site runs a Junior Zookeeper Program, enabling students to learn about the inner workings of zoos.

Miller Park Zoo is on the northern side of Miller Park in southern Bloomington. Ride a bus to one of the stops surrounding the park or walk here from the town center in 30 minutes. Visit nearby landmarks such as Highland Park Golf Course, Forrest Park and P.J. Irvin Park.

Best time to go to Miller Park Zoo

The best time to visit Miller Park Zoo is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.
